Built in Port Colborne, Ontario as a floating theater venue, Mariposa Cruises' Showboat has been a favourite choice for visitors to Toronto's waterfront since 1993. Twenty years later, The Showboat has undergone an exciting transformation at Heddle Marine Shipyard and has returned to Toronto this spring with an impressive new look.

Lengthened by 12 feet and widened by 3 feet, Showboat now has double the passenger capacity as well as she has beautiful new furniture, new state-of-the-art sound and lighting systems, temperature controlled dining room as well as many other features to enhance the cruising experience.

With her first sailing anticipated for early June - this is the Showboat's season to shine!

THE BIG MOVE: METROLINX'S PLAN TO TRANSFORM THE REGION
 
Getting around the Greater Toronto and Hamilton Area can be challenging. And it's going to get worse over the next decade as our population increases-unless we act now. Metrolinx has a plan to ensure our roads and public transit systems are able to meet the needs of families, businesses and visitors. The plan is called The Big Move.

Sixteen billion dollars in investment has already been poured into the GTA because of The Big Move. The Union Pearson Express will cut the journey between the airport and downtown, and Union Station Revitalization and the Georgetown South Project will create new capacity to meet rapidly growing customer demand.

These are just a few of over 200 projects currently in progress. The Big Move's next wave of projects - worth $34 billion - will continue Metrolinx's transformation of the transportation system by expanding local transit, roads, walking, cycling, and more.

Thirty years ago, on June 24, 1983, Queen's Quay Terminal opened their doors after the transformation that took it from a warehouse to the award-winning complex it is today.

As they celebrate their an niversary, Neil Cameron, Operations Manager, celebrates a milestone of his own. In 1983, Neil began his career at Queen's Quay Terminal as General Maintenance worker standing on the dirt floor, since converted to terrazzo. Over the years Neil grew to become an Operator, then a Maintenance Supervisor and then in January 2013, because of his unyielding dedication and knowledge, Neil was promoted to Operations Manager.

THE TALL SHIPS� RETURN TO THE REDPATH WATERFRONT FESTIVAL TORONTO
   
June 20-23, the Redpath Waterfront Festival Toronto  will be the official launch of the TALL SHIPS� 1812 Tour.  Visitors of all ages and interests can enjoy a four-day feast of nautical history and urban beach fun. Welcoming over 15 Tall Ships� to the waterfront, Toronto is the only port on this summer's TALL SHIPS� 1812 Tour to host the entire fleet. The Tour, presented by Redpath Sugar, will visit multiple Ontario ports along the Great Lakes this summer.

 

The Redpath Waterfront Festival Toronto will span over two kilometers along Toronto's waterfront from lower Sherbourne Street to lower Spadina Avenue and will feature War of 1812 interactive theatre, FlyBoard demonstrations, a spectacular after-dark water, multimedia and pyro show as well as food, entertainment and, of course, the tall ships!

The Festival Opening Ceremonies will take place Thursday, June 20 and visitors can take advantage of ship deck tours throughout the four-day weekend. Of particular interest, is the Festival's tallest visiting ship, Norway's S�rlandet. Not only is she available for deck tours during the Festival, but visitors can also enjoy a once in a lifetime opportunity to sail on the S�rlandet this summer during her tour around Ontario. The Grande Finale Parade of Sail, presented by the City of Toronto, as the vessels leave Toronto, takes place on Sunday June 23 at 4:00 pm.

General Admission to the Festival is FREE, however, if visitors would like to walk the decks and meet the crews, they can purchase ship deck tour tickets online at towaterfrontfest.com.

OUR VERY OWN SINGING AMBASSADORS 
ARE BACK AGAIN THIS SUMMER!

The Singing Ambassadors presented by The Waterfront BIA
  features eight lively ambassadors
who will travel along Toronto's Waterfront offering assistance, directions and recommendations to visitors, as well as impromptu a cappella performances of classic summer hits Thursday through Monday from 11am to 6pm, June 20 until September 3.
 
Wearing our branded royal blue polo shirts, windbreakers, back packs, umbrellas and straw fedoras, the Singing Ambassadors will be easy to spot as they approach visitors along the waterfront. They will also distribute our Waterfront Savings Cards, maps and brochures featuring key waterfront activities, and keep both visitors and residents well-informed of all that the waterfront has to offer.

The Waterfront Singing Ambassadors program is part of an overall strategy to make our waterfront a welcoming destination for tourists and locals this summer.  The program is also made possible with assistance from the HRDC Canada, Ontario Summer Jobs Services and Waterfront Toronto.

SHOP... EAT... AND PLAY LOCAL!
 
We all live the fast-paced lifestyle, especially in the big cities, but have we forgotten to shop local? And why should we care? In fact, there is much research on this topic, and we picked the TOP 5 reasons why we believe that we should all shop, play and eat local. 
shop local - green
 
1. Shopping local creates jobs. 
Shops in our neighbourhood create local employment and self- employment. These people in turn spend in the local community.

2. Local shops sell a wide range of great products at affordable prices. 
Many people fall out of the habit of shopping locally and are then surprised by the range of products and unique gifts available.

3. Shopping local saves you money. 
When you shop out of your area you add travel time and it results in a higher overall cost.

4. Shopping local retains our distinctiveness. 
Independent shops create distinctive shopping experiences and stock different products.

5. Local shops value you more. 
Evidence from numerous surveys show people receive better customer care and service locally. These businesses survive by their reputation and repeat business, which means you get a higher standard of service.
